Migrant Workers
In the past twenty years, there has been an increasing tendency for workers to move from one country to another.【C1】______some newly independent countries have understandably restricted most jobs to local people, others have attracted and welcomed migrant workers. This is particularly the case in the Middle East, 【C2】______increased oil incomes have enabled many countries to【C3】______outsiders to improve local facilities. 【C4】______the Middle East has attracted oil-workers from the USA and Europe. It has brought in construction workers and technicians from many countries, 【C5】______South Korea and Japan.
In view of the difficult living and working conditions in the Middle East, it is not【C6】______that the pay is high to attract suitable workers. Many engineers and technicians can earn at least【C7】______money in the Middle East as they can in their own country, and this is a major attraction. An allied benefit is the low taxation or complete lack of it. This increases the net a-mount of pay received by visiting workers and is very popular with them.
Sometimes a disadvantage has a compensating advantage. 【C8】______, the difficult living conditions often lead to increased friendship when workers have to depend on each other【C9】______safety and comfort. 【C10】______, many migrant workers can save large sums of money partly【C11】______the lack of entertainment facilities. The work is often complex and full of problems but this merely presents greater challenge to engineers who prefer to find solutions【C12】______problems rather than do routine work in their home country.
One major problem which【C13】______migrant workers in the Middle East is that their jobs are temporary ones. They are nearly always on contract, so it is not easy for them to plan a-head with great confidence. This is to be expected since no country welcomes a large number of foreign workers as permanent residents. 【C14】______, migrant workers accept this disadvantage, along with others, because of the【C15】______financial benefits which they receive.
【C7】
选项
A、twice as much
B、twice as many
C、as much as twice
D、as many as twice
答案
A
解析
选项C和D本身都不是英语中正确的表达方式,因而根本不在考虑之列,选项A和B两者都是“……的两倍”的意思,但区别是twice as much用于不可数的物质名词,twice as many用于可数名词。又如:They are consuming twice as much fish as they used to.他们现在吃的鱼比以前多了一倍。The school is enrolling twice as many students as it did two years ago.这所学校的招生人数比两年前翻了一番。
